The most common problem with diagnosing a ruptured ovarian cyst is that the major symptom is similar to the occurrence of a normal ovarian cyst. This means that the pain is centered around the pelvic area. For most women, an ovarian cyst will develop without symptoms and disappear without the need for any medical intervention. However, it is also possible that serious complications can arise, and these include a ruptured ovarian cyst, or the twisting or pressure on nearby organs.
